Just hours before their crucial match against Al Ahly of Cairo, scheduled for Tuesday at 7 PM GMT at the Cheikha Ould Boïdiya Stadium in Nouakchott, Mauritania, the Sudanese club Al-Hilal has announced that entry will be free for their supporters on the occasion of this second leg of the 2024-2025 African Champions League quarter-finals.
Official club statement
In a statement published on its official Facebook page, the club confirmed that tickets will be distributed free of charge around the stadium.
The statement reads:
"Al-Hilal club informs all supporters wishing to support the team this Tuesday against Al Ahly, as part of the return leg of the African Champions League quarter-finals, that entry tickets will be available free of charge at the stadium gates, before kick-off, as usual."
As a reminder, the Egyptian club won the first leg, played last Tuesday in Cairo, with a score of 1-0 thanks to a goal scored by their right-back Mohamed Hany.
Two key absences for Al-Hilal
On the Sudanese side, the team will have to do without two important players tonight: captain Mohamed Abdelrahman (31 years old) and Tunisian forward Taieb Ben Zitoun (27 years old), both injured.
The captain suffers from an ankle sprain requiring two weeks of rest. As for Taieb Ben Zitoun, he sustained a sprain with a tear of the lateral knee ligaments during the first leg in Cairo. He will be unavailable for an estimated period of three to four weeks.
